Description

Nexans ENERGEX CN Distribution Cables are single conductor concentric neutral power cables available in voltage classes from 5 kV to 46 kV.  These cables are manufactured using the latest in clean compound handling technology.  ENERGEX CN has a semiconducting crosslinked polyolefin (XLPO) conductor shield, a tree retardant crosslinked polyethylene (TRXLPE) insulation and a strippable semiconducting crosslinked polyolefin (XLPO) insulation shield.  Three phase systems typically use CN cables with 1/3 neutrals. 

These cables are LEAD FREE and RoHS compliant. 

 


Application

ENERGEX CN Distribution Cables are suitable for use above ground in open air, in cable tray, in conduit in air, aerially when suspended on a messenger wire, and either directly buried or in duct. ENERGEX CN cables are suitable for continuous operation at 90ºC wet or dry, and are sunlight resistant.
